Why Shared Hosting Falls Short for Growing Sites

Shared hosting is cost‑effective, but it shares resources—CPU, memory, disk space, and network bandwidth—across dozens of unrelated sites. This arrangement can lead to unpredictable slowdowns and limited control.

  • Resource contention – A sudden spike on a neighboring site can throttle yours.
  • Limited customization – You’re often stuck with the host’s default stack and cannot install specialized software.
  • Security gaps – One compromised account can affect all others on the same server.

Key Indicators That It’s Time to Upgrade to VPS

Pay attention to these signs, which are common for sites that have outgrown shared environments:

  • Consistent high traffic spikes – Even with caching in place, page load times start to degrade.
  • Database performance issues – Slow queries and timeouts suggest the database engine needs more dedicated resources.
  • Frequent downtime or crashes – Shared servers can’t guarantee uptime when other sites consume excess bandwidth.
  • Need for custom server configurations – Running a CMS with heavy plugins, a custom PHP version, or a Node.js application often requires root access.

Benefits of Moving to a VPS in the Southern Peninsula

A VPS offers a slice of dedicated hardware while retaining the flexibility of shared infrastructure. For Icelandic businesses, this translates into:

  • Improved speed and reliability – Dedicated CPU cores and RAM mean consistent performance.
  • Enhanced security – Isolated environment reduces the risk of cross‑site attacks.
  • Scalability on demand – Upgrade resources without migrating to a new host.
  • Full root access – Install custom scripts, configure firewalls, and optimize the stack for your specific needs.

Choosing the Right VPS Provider in Iceland

When selecting a provider, look for these attributes:

  • Geographically proximate data centers – Lower latency for visitors in the Southern Peninsula.
  • Transparent pricing and no hidden fees – Avoid surprise charges for bandwidth or storage.
  • Managed support options – Especially valuable if you’re not a seasoned sysadmin.
  • Robust backup and recovery – Automated snapshots and easy rollback protect against data loss.

Once you’ve identified a suitable VPS, plan the migration carefully: backup all files, test the new environment with a staging subdomain, and gradually redirect traffic to ensure a smooth transition.
